关于页面跳转失败
来源:8-7 Message 组件改进为函数调用形式
慕粉孔帅
2022-05-06
老师你好,现在message组件和页面跳转实现了,但是跳转失败报出来这个问题,百度了之后说是因为使用了v-if,但是message组件确实需要v-if,而且我看你的代码没有报错,不知道是什么原因
写回答
2回答
-
张轩
2022-05-10
同学你好
这里的原因是 Modal 组件是teleport 节点上的,跳转的时候,这个节点发送改变,造成 teleport 错误,这里可以创建一个单独的节点供 Modal 使用,在 public/index.html 上添加
<div id="modal"></div> <div id="app"></div>
然后在Modal 组件中修改
<teleport to="#modal">
亲测有效~
012022-05-10 -
张轩
2022-05-07
同学你好
这个我要看了代码才能确定错误的出现,如果可以的话,可以提供一下代码(git)
022022-05-08
相似问题